The Historical Context: Roots of a Fierce Rivalry
The rivalry is a product of its time. Real Madrid, with its early successes and association with the Spanish elite, stood in stark contrast to Atletico, which initially drew its support from a more diverse, working-class base. During the Franco era, Real Madrid was often seen as the team of the establishment, adding another layer of complexity to the rivalry. Franco's perceived favoritism toward Real Madrid only intensified the emotions. It was seen as a struggle between those in power and those who felt marginalized. Atletico Madrid fans would show their discontent through chants and banners, injecting politics into the sport. Atletico Madrid, while never quite achieving the same level of dominance as Real Madrid in terms of trophies, has always been a formidable opponent. They were a thorn in Real Madrid's side, constantly challenging their supremacy and refusing to be intimidated. It's a rivalry that is built on mutual respect and intense competition. Memorable Matches: The Games That Still Echo
The 2014 Champions League Final: A match that will forever be etched in the memories of football fans worldwide. Atletico Madrid was on the brink of a historic victory, leading until the dying seconds of stoppage time when Sergio Ramos scored a dramatic equalizer. Real Madrid went on to win in extra time, breaking Atletico's hearts. 2016 Champions League Final: A repeat of the 2014 final, with another penalty shootout victory for Real Madrid. Antoine Griezmann missed a penalty in regular time, adding to Atletico's heartbreak. These matches are just a few examples of the epic battles. Tactical Battles and Style of Play: A Clash of Philosophies
The tactical battles between Real Madrid and Atletico Madrid are as fascinating as the players themselves. Real Madrid, traditionally, has leaned towards an attacking, possession-based style. They try to dominate the game through quick passing, intricate build-up play, and individual brilliance, always aiming to score more goals than their opponents. In contrast, Atletico Madrid, under the guidance of Diego Simeone, has become known for a highly disciplined, defensively organized approach. They focus on a compact defense, relentless pressing, and quick transitions to attack, making it incredibly difficult for opponents to break them down. Simeone's tactical masterclass has given Atletico the edge in recent years, making their matches against Real Madrid some of the most tactically intriguing in the world of football.
